comment balayer l ecran le plus rapidement ??? - Divers - Programmation
MarshPosté le 04-05-2005 à 14:47:29
Bon voilà, je vous explique :
Je veux balayer l´écran dans sa totalité le plus rapidement possible pixel par pixel. J´ai essayé avec ca :
Private Declare Function GetPixel Lib "gdi32" (ByVal hdc As Long, _ ByVal x As Long, ByVal y As Long) As Long
Mon but est de pouvoir balayer l´écran sur une station client et envoyer via le réseau pour reproduire l´écran d un PC sur un autre (comme un remote control).
Malheureusement, je ne monte qu´a 6 balayages par minute, ce qui est beaucoup trop lent en plus que cela fait ramer le PC qui scan à donf. Quelqu´un a-t-il un truc pour effectuer ce genre de travail ? A voir la rapidité de mise à jour de l´écran sur une application de remote, control, doit bien y avoir une autre solution (accéder directement à la mémoire graphique ???)
En C ou VB ou n´importe quel autre langage, ca m´aiderait beaucoup, merci.
Marsh Posté le 04-05-2005 à 14:47:29
Bon voilà, je vous explique :
Je veux balayer l´écran dans sa totalité le plus rapidement possible pixel par pixel. J´ai essayé avec ca :
Private Declare Function GetPixel Lib "gdi32" (ByVal hdc As Long, _
ByVal x As Long, ByVal y As Long) As Long
Mon but est de pouvoir balayer l´écran sur une station client et envoyer via le réseau pour reproduire l´écran d un PC sur un autre (comme un remote control).
Malheureusement, je ne monte qu´a 6 balayages par minute, ce qui est beaucoup trop lent en plus que cela fait ramer le PC qui scan à donf. Quelqu´un a-t-il un truc pour effectuer ce genre de travail ? A voir la rapidité de mise à jour de l´écran sur une application de remote, control, doit bien y avoir une autre solution (accéder directement à la mémoire graphique ???)
En C ou VB ou n´importe quel autre langage, ca m´aiderait beaucoup, merci.
Merci